Why Is Motor Power a Critical Factor in Industrial Treadmill Performance?

Motor power is a critical factor in industrial treadmill performance because it directly influences the treadmill’s capability to support users over extended periods while maintaining a consistent speed and workload. Higher motor power ensures the equipment can withstand continuous use, especially in commercial settings where durability and reliability are essential.

According to the American Council on Exercise (ACE), the motor power of a treadmill is typically measured in horsepower (HP) or continuous duty horsepower (CHP). Continuous duty horsepower is a more reliable measure as it reflects the motor’s capability to sustain performance without overheating.

Motor power affects treadmill performance in several ways:

  1. Load Handling: A powerful motor can handle the weight of users, allowing for higher maximum user weights without compromising performance.
  2. Speed Maintenance: Higher power allows the treadmill to maintain speed when users increase their pace or incline.
  3. Durability: A motor with adequate power tends to experience less strain, reducing wear and tear and extending the treadmill’s lifespan.
  4. Smooth Operation: Sufficient power ensures a smoother running experience, reducing jerks or stops.

Key technical terms associated with motor power include:

  • Horsepower (HP): A unit of measurement that indicates the power of the treadmill’s motor.
  • Continuous Duty Horsepower (CHP): This refers to the power the motor can produce over an extended period without overheating.

Understanding motor power is essential as it relates to the treadmill’s overall performance and user experience. For example, a treadmill with a 3.0 CHP motor is more suitable for commercial gyms than a model with a 1.5 CHP motor, which may struggle under heavy use.

Specific conditions that contribute to motor power demands include:

  • User Weight: Heavier users require more motor power to maintain speed.
  • Incline Settings: Running on an incline increases the load on the motor, necessitating higher horsepower to compensate.
  • Duration of Use: Longer workout sessions will demand more performance stability from the motor.

For instance, a treadmill used in a high-traffic gym must have sufficient motor power to accommodate multiple users throughout the day without degradation in performance. Conversely, a lower-powered motor may be adequate for home use, where the treadmill experiences less strain and shorter workout sessions.

How Does Deck Size Affect Training Efficiency and Safety on Industrial Treadmills?

Deck size affects training efficiency and safety on industrial treadmills in several ways. A larger deck size provides more space for movement. This increased space allows users to adopt a natural running or walking gait. Consequently, a comfortable range of motion enhances overall training efficiency.

Additionally, a spacious deck reduces the risk of accidents. Users are less likely to fall off the treadmill during vigorous workouts. This safety feature is especially crucial in industrial settings where heavy machinery is present.

In contrast, a smaller deck size can limit movement. Limited space may force users to alter their stride, causing discomfort or injury. Moreover, smaller decks increase the chances of losing balance and falling, compromising safety.

The materials and cushioning of the deck also play a significant role. A well-cushioned, large deck can absorb impact, reducing stress on joints. This cushioning enhances training efficiency by allowing users to train longer without discomfort.

In summary, a larger and well-cushioned deck promotes safer and more efficient training on industrial treadmills.

What Are the Maintenance Needs for Ensuring the Longevity of Industrial Treadmills?

The maintenance needs for ensuring the longevity of industrial treadmills include regular inspections, cleaning, lubrication, and replacement of worn parts.

  1. Regular Inspections
  2. Routine Cleaning
  3. Proper Lubrication
  4. Belt and Deck Maintenance
  5. Electrical System Checks
  6. Software Updates

Regular inspections are critical for early detection of issues. Routine cleaning prevents dust accumulation that can affect performance. Proper lubrication reduces friction and enhances the treadmill’s lifespan. Belt and deck maintenance ensures smooth operation and prevents damage. Electrical system checks identify potential hazards. Software updates keep the treadmill functioning optimally with the latest features.

  1. Regular Inspections:
    Regular inspections of industrial treadmills involve checking all components for wear and tear. Inspections help identify issues such as loose bolts, frayed wires, or worn belts before they lead to significant failures. A study by the American Society of Testing and Materials indicates that regular preventive maintenance can extend equipment life by as much as 30%. For example, a facility that conducts weekly inspections can detect early signs of malfunction, preventing costly repairs.

  2. Routine Cleaning:
    Routine cleaning of treadmills includes dusting the frame and wiping down the console. Dust accumulation can hinder the performance of the treadmill’s motor and electronic components. A report by the International Journal of Industrial Ergonomics highlights that cleanliness also contributes to user safety by preventing slips and falls. Establishing a schedule for weekly deep cleaning helps maintain the treadmill’s aesthetic and functional qualities.

  3. Proper Lubrication:
    Proper lubrication is vital for reducing the friction between the running belt and the deck. Insufficient lubrication can lead to premature wear. The manufacturer’s guidelines usually recommend specific lubricant types and application frequencies. A research study by Smith et al. (2019) found that treadmills properly lubricated every three to six months had a 25% longer operational time compared to those that were not frequently maintained.
